The Siemens 3RT7026-1AC25 is a SIRIUS size S0 contactor with a 24 V AC 50/60 Hz coil, three main NO poles, and screw-type terminals on both the main and auxiliary circuits.
The AC-3 rated operational current at 230 V is 6 A, dropping to 3 A at 400 V and 1 A at 690 V. That means this contactor is sized for smaller motor loads — think fractional-horsepower pumps, fans, or conveyor drives — not for high-current main feeders. The maximum switching rate at AC-3 is 800 operations per hour, which is comfortable for cyclic applications like packaging machinery or HVAC damper control; the AC-4 rate of 250 operations per hour reflects the heavier wear of inching or plugging duty. The coil draws 0.24 A at both 50 Hz and 60 Hz, with a holding power of 0.24 W DC and a closing power of 0.72 W DC. That low holding power keeps the control transformer lightly loaded — useful when multiple contactors share a single 24 V AC supply.
The S0 footprint — 55 mm wide, 85.5 mm tall, 91 mm deep — fits the standard S0 slot in a Siemens panel layout.
